Strategy game - limited variety of action
A straight forward enough casual strategy game requiring a lot of clicking to send out troops and a limited amount of thinking due to limited actions available.
General Premise:
* Send troops out of buildings you own to storm neutral and enemy buildings (watchtowers that zap lasers, houses and castles for troops).
* Multi-select your buildings and from each one half the number of troops will deploy to the building you double click on. So it is a question of throwing more bodies at a building than what is in there already.
* Owning properties gets you money which means that you can use different artifacts on each level (e.g. speed up troops, meteorite blast etc...)
* That is pretty much all there is too it.
Other comments:
* Graphics are fine for the game and reasonable sound effects. Nothing to write home about.
* No story to it really. There is a statue which gains trophies as you go further on in the game, but this is incidental. Once you complete all levels, you unlock a Colonel and General mode which means that the computer plays more cleverly.
* Some levels near the start I found challenging, but then I realized I didn't need to think and just had to go 'clicking mental' to grab land.
* If you do the demo you will get a feel of what the whole game is like. Levels and game play are pretty same-y, with different level artifacts being the main dimension which may change your strategy.
An simple strategy game you can just dip in and out of, to while away some time.

Great Replay Value
On Easy, this game is pretty simple. The first few levels teach you the basics of the game.
After you get your feet wet, you can move on to the 2 harder levels. Although castles and laser towers don't seem to go together, the game moves well, good graphics, sounds are OK, and replay value is great!
After owning this game for several months now, I still have yet to beat all the General setting games, and you can try different methods and strategies. The AI doesn't get faster or cheat to make it harder, the AI strategy gets tougher!
